We're living in a very small village near Sukawati, south of Ubud. We like it because the people are very friendly and kind. It has a distinct village atmosphere. It is quite beautiful. In 15 minutes I can be in Ubud and in less than 30 minutes I can be in Sanur.

My place is in Pekutatan in West Bali after living in Penestanan and Mas (near Ubud). Everyone has their own preferences, but I like being on the beach and away from heavy traffic and Balinese that have become a bit jaded with the proximity of so many tourists, as is sometimes the case in the South. Here the people are genuinely friendly, but not intrusive, costs are less, great scenery and cooler temperatures ( no AC in my bedroom). The downside is a 2 hour drive for provisions other than the basics. But even that is becoming more acceptable if your drives are timed to avoid heavy truck traffic, and the change of scenery more of an excursion. Good luck!:icon_biggrin::icon_biggrin:
